Problems solved by technology

[0004] The realization of business demand response through customization has the following two shortcomings: 1) Custom design and development based on a single external business demand cannot be universally implemented, and customization is required when external business needs change or there are subtle differences in different business needs Different methods are used to respond; 2) Customized external demand response services have the characteristics of point-to-point response, and a large number of business demand response service nodes need to be deployed. Too many nodes will bring risks such as data inconsistency and increased pressure on information security protection

[0019] The present invention provides a method for automatically classifying business requirements based on common feature groups. When external business systems interact with the power consumption information collection system, different external business systems always present the multi-service interaction requirements of the power consumption information collection system. Some specific characteristic elements represent different preferences or special requirements of external business requirements; the external business requirements of the external business system for the power consumption information collection system are converted into the contained characteristic elements, and then automatically aggregated based on the similarity of the characteristic elements form a common feature group, and then serve as a reference for abstract data service definition and data service efficient collaboration.

Abstract

The invention discloses an automatic classification method for business requirements based on a common feature group, comprising the following steps: A. Obtaining external business demand data of an external business system and service response data that can be provided to the external business system by an electricity consumption information collection system; B. Analyze the external business demand data and service response data to obtain the characteristic elements of the external business demand and the corresponding relationship between the characteristic elements and the external business demand; C. According to the similarity of the characteristic elements corresponding to the external business demand, divide the external business demand form several common feature groups; D. According to the feature elements in the common feature group, set the service response of the electricity consumption information collection system to the common feature group, and generate a common feature group-service response matrix. The method of the invention can provide reference basis for the abstract data service definition of the electricity consumption information collection system and the efficient coordination of data services, so as to facilitate the efficient data sharing between the electricity consumption information collection system and the external interactive system.

technical field [0001] The invention relates to the technical field of electricity consumption information collection systems, in particular to a method for automatically classifying business requirements based on common feature groups. Background technique [0002] The power consumption information collection system is an important basic data source for the power system to carry out business applications. Extensive and in-depth business applications based on collected data are a concentrated expression of the value of power consumption collection construction. In recent years, improving the business carrying capacity of the acquisition system has gradually become the focus of power companies, especially for the efficient identification and response of external business needs of the system.
